Selecting the right ice melting salt demands knowing your specific needs and the fundamentals behind the solutions. Not all ice melting products function equally in extreme cold, and various products can deteriorate concrete or landscaping if misused. You want a solution that starts working rapidly, maintains effectiveness at low temperatures, and spreads smoothly for consistent coverage. Calcium chloride, magnesium chloride, and treated rock salts come with different characteristics—calcium chloride, as an example, melts ice at far lower temperatures and generates an exothermic reaction, creating its own heat. This means, even in temperatures below zero, salt application can destroy the ice bond and provide enhanced traction.
Successful winter safety requires a proactive strategy. Apply salt preventively instead of waiting for snow buildup. Early treatment prevents ice formation on surfaces, resulting in easier cleanup and lower salt requirements. This method offers financial and environmental benefits, reducing salt runoff into nearby water systems. The correct storage and handling of salt is crucial to winter safety. Maintain your salt in dry, covered conditions to prevent clumping and ensure even distribution. Utilize calibrated spreading equipment for precise application—using too much wastes resources and potentially damages pavement and vegetation, while using too little results in dangerous surface conditions. How Safe is Ice Melting Salt for Kids and Pets
When applying ice melting salt, it's important to think about pet safety and child protection. Certain ice melters may harm pet paws and sensitive skin and pose risks if consumed. Look for products marked as safe for pets and children to minimize risks. Make sure to follow the manufacturer's instructions, apply only what's needed, and store salt out of reach. Rinse walks and wipe your pet's paws after exposure to reduce any potential hazards and ensure family safety.

Will Ice Melting Salt Eventually Expire or Lose Potency
Many people ask if ice melting salt loses its effectiveness over time. Because of its high chemical stability, ice melting salt typically lasts for many years and maintains its effectiveness indefinitely. However, incorrect storage methods—like exposure to moisture—can cause clustering, reducing ease of application but not the salt's melting power. To keep it working at its best, you should store it in a dry, sealed container, so you'll always have the most effective solution for ice control.
Will Ice Melting Salt Affect Concrete or Pavement?
Visualize constant salt exposure on your surfaces—indeed, ice melting salt can lead to surface deterioration through continued exposure. When you spread salt, you're accelerating deterioration, particularly on aging or permeable surfaces. Salt infiltrates existing damage, accelerates freeze-thaw cycles, and may compromise material integrity. To preserve your surfaces, choose products designed for minimal damage and carefully observe recommended application rates. Sealing surfaces can further reduce risks and maximize long-term durability.
Are There Eco-Friendly Ice Melting Options Available?
Indeed, there are eco friendly options to traditional ice melting salt. Look for biodegradable de icers containing materials like calcium magnesium acetate or potassium acetate. These products break down naturally, decreasing harm to flora, ground, and aquatic environments. You can discover solutions that offer effective ice control while reducing environmental impact. When choosing, always examine product labels for environmental certifications and application guidelines to guarantee you're using the most sustainable solution.
